Microsoft Explains How Identity and Access Management is Scaling for AI Adoption in Entra

Earlier, identity systems were mainly built for people and simple apps. But now, AI agents can do tasks on their own, so they also need secure access. This makes identity management a bit more complex than before.

Even with these changes, Microsoft believes current standards are still useful. Instead of replacing them, the industry is updating them to support AI agents. For example, OAuth is now being used in new ways to allow secure communication between systems and agents.

Trust for Digital Agents

One important area is how systems trust each other. Earlier, this setup was done manually by IT teams. Now, with many agents working together, this process is becoming automated. New methods help systems identify and trust each other without human effort, saving time and reducing errors.

  • Identity standards for agentic systems are evolving around three main themes such as bootstrapping trust, delegation, and eliminating shared secrets.
3 Main ThemeFocus
Bootstrapping TrustNon-human entities (OAuth servers, workloads, AI agents) can announce themselves and request access without manual metadata uploads.
DelegationMoving beyond human-only delegation to agent-to-agent scenarios, with debates around token exchange, identity chaining, and on behalf of models.
Eliminating Shared SecretsRemoving reliance on API keys and bearer tokens, which are increasingly vulnerable to misuse in agent contexts.

Microsoft’s Approach to Agentic Identity

Microsoft is investing strongly in identity for AI systems, but much of this work happens through collaboration with global standards communities. The company is building its identity solutions using open standards so that AI systems can be secure, scalable, and work across different industries.

  • Microsoft is actively working with groups like IETF, FIDO Alliance, and OpenID Foundation to improve how identity works for AI agents.
  • These collaborations help ensure that identity systems continue to evolve in a reliable and consistent way.
